About the Logitech G535 and G335

The Logitech G535 and G335 are gaming headsets designed for gamers who are looking for high-quality audio and a comfortable fit for extended gaming sessions. The Logitech G535 is a wireless gaming headset that features Logitech’s Pro-G audio drivers. The Logitech G335, on the other hand, is a wired gaming headset that comes in a lightweight and comfortable design. It features Logitech’s Pro-G audio drivers and a detachable boom microphone for clear voice communication. The G335 also comes with interchangeable headbands and ear pads, allowing gamers to customize the look and feel of their headset. In general, the G335 is almost like the wired version of the G535 as they share the same driver and overall design.

Design and Comfort

When it comes to design, both headsets look sleek and modern. However, the Logitech G535 looks more premium due to its wireless system. In terms of comfort, the two are identical with its plush memory foam earpads and headband. They are also lightweight, which means you can wear the headsets for extended periods without feeling any discomfort. Surprisingly, the G535 is still lightweight at 236 grams versus 240 grams of G335.

Sound Quality

When it comes to gaming headsets, sound quality is crucial. The Logitech G535 and G335 both have excellent audio quality as they use the same 40mm driver. The sound character of these headsets are more on the neutral side which can be a good thing for those who also listen to music using the device. The overall sound quality is very similar and there is very little to no latency even on the wireless G535. Overall we love the crisp and details from the two.

Connectivity

The Logitech G535 is a wireless headset that uses a USB receiver to connect to your device. It has a range of up to 12 meters, which means you can move around freely without any interruption. The battery life of 33 hours is also impressive, meaning you can play for an extended period without worrying about the battery. On the other hand, the Logitech G335 is a wired headset that uses a 3.5mm audio jack to connect to your device. While it’s compatible with almost all devices, it limits your mobility due to the cable length.

Compatibility

The Logitech G535 is compatible with PC, Mac, and Playstation, making it a versatile headset for gamers. On the other hand, the Logitech G335 is compatible with almost all devices that have a 3.5mm audio jack.

Logitech G535 Vs G335

The Logitech G535 and G335 gaming headsets have some differences in terms of their features and design.

  • Connectivity: The Logitech G535 is a wireless gaming headset, whereas the G335 is a wired gaming headset.
  • Comfort: The Logitech G535 is surprisingly lighter than G335 and it is wireless so you don’t have movement limitations.
  • Battery Life: The G535 has a long battery life of up to 33 hours, while the G335 does not have a battery as it is a wired headset.
